ENERSHARE - The energy data space for Europe

Our project to facilitate the transition of the energy systems towards more smart and decentralized paradigms thanks to the secure data exchange and sharing among all the energy value chain stakeholders.

Where: international
Challenge
The ongoing energy system digitization is making available an enormous amount of data, paving the way for cross-value chain services enabled by data sharing, which may contribute to system-level increased efficiency and hence facilitate the energy transition. However, data sharing in the energy sector is lagging behind, mainly due to lack of trust and to the risk of privacy breaches.
Approach
In that respect ENERSHARE facilitates the energy sovereign and trusted data exchange and sharing, enabling thus the transition of current energy systems towards more smart and decentralized paradigms, capable of taking full advantage of renewable sources at the local level.
Solution

ENERSHARE defines a Data-Driven Reference Architecture for the energy domain, which is compliant with FIWARE,IDSA and GAIA-X. It creates a marketplace based on Blockchain and Smart Contracts with the aim of improving mutual trust amongst the actors of the ecosystem and increasing the security of the shared data. It also enables a compensation system (even non-monetary) of assets and resources related to data (e.g., datasets, algorithms, models) with energy assets and services (e.g., maintenance of heating system, surplus transfer of locally self-produced energy). Engineering coordinates the project consortium composed of 30 partners and significantlhy contributes to the development of the resulting Energy Data Space.

The project has received co-funding from the European Union's Horizon 2020 programme - Contract No. 101069831
